What is the job title for this position?
The job title is Senior Localization Quality Program Manager.
Where is this position located?
This position can be based in the Netherlands or be remote in the US.
What are the primary responsibilities of the Senior Localization Quality Program Manager?
The primary responsibilities include managing and ensuring the effectiveness of Zoom’s quality program, and playing an integral role in the overall Localization program.
Who does the Senior Localization Quality Program Manager report to?
This position reports directly to the Leader of Localization & Marketization.
What qualifications are required for this role?
A Bachelor’s degree in Linguistics, Translation or a related field, and 7+ years of experience in localization, preferably managing language quality programs on the client side.
Is familiarity with translation management systems important for this role?
Yes, familiarity with common translation technologies and translation management systems, specifically Smartling, is required.
What language skills are expected from the candidate?
Candidates should be fluent in at least one other language besides English.
